Revalvo launches local-first prompt eval workbench

Revalvo is a local-first workbench for running prompts across multiple LLMs, scoring outputs with 40 evaluators, versioning prompt changes, and batch-testing datasets. It keeps API keys and data in the browser, targeting developers who want evaluation before production.

// ANALYSIS

Revalvo targets the right bottleneck: prompt quality is becoming an engineering problem, not a chat-tab problem.

  • Parallel model comparisons make provider selection evidence-based, though costs rise with every model tested
  • Built-in evaluators, datasets, and prompt versioning create a practical regression-testing loop
  • Local-first architecture is compelling for sensitive prompts, but browser-based key storage puts security responsibility on users
  • Its wedge is simplicity; competing platforms such as Langfuse already add observability, collaboration, deployment, and production tracing
